The main difference between normal pasta and gnocchi
Gnocchi is a type of pasta that is quite different in texture, shape, and size from regular pasta. They are typically made from potato, flour, and eggs, and is often cooked in boiling water like regular pasta.
In terms of size, gnocchi tend to be much smaller than regular pasta. It is usually about one centimeter in diameter and a few millimeters thick. The size is slightly larger than a kidney bean, making it much easier to eat.
Gnocchi are usually shaped like a small dumpling, with a ridged or grooved surface. This helps to hold sauces better than regular pasta. The shape also makes it easier to cook, as it is harder for the dumpling-shape to break apart in boiling water.
In terms of texture, gnocchi are much softer than regular pasta.They’re smooth and creamy, which comes from the potato, eggs, and flour combination. This makes it perfect for absorbing sauces and flavors.
Ingredients to make the dough
To make the gnocchi dough, you need the following basic ingredients:
o 1 kg of potatoes, cooked and peeled.
o 300 gr of type “00” flour.
o An egg.
o 1 teaspoon of salt.
o A pinch of nutmeg.
Mash the potatoes as you’d do for making puree. Then add the egg and the flour to make a dough. It does not need to be a cake-like dough, i.e. no need to knead it, just blend the ingredients thoroughly.
Techniques to shape perfect gnocchi
You will need to get the shape just right. Here are the best techniques to ensure your gnocchi are always perfect:
• Rolling: Roll the pieces of dough forming a long cylinder about the thickness of your thumb.
• Cutting: For uniform sizes, you can use a small biscuit cutter or sharp knife. Cut the dough into 1-inch pieces then roll each piece into a ball.
• Shaping and ridging: Roll each individual piece of dough into a ball and then roll it on the tines of a fork, pressing lightly to make ridges. This will help the sauce adhere to the gnocchi.
Once you have the perfect shaped and ridged gnocchi, you can cook them. Boil the gnocchi in salted water until they float to the surface. Once they are cooked, you can serve them with your favorite sauce.

Alfredo sauce
Making Alfredo sauce is an easy task. You need just a few ingredients to make a delicious sauce.
Ingredients:
Butter
Garlic
Cream
Parmesan cheese
Salt
Pepper
Nutmeg.
Here are the steps to prepare Alfredo sauce:
In a large sa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Add garlic and cook for about 1 minute.
Pour in cream and stir until it thickens, about 3 minutes. Reduce the heat to low and add Parmesan cheese, salt, pepper, and nutmeg.
Whisk the ingredients until everything is combined and the cheese is melted. Cook for 5 minutes.
Remove the saucepan from the heat and let it cool. Serve Alfredo sauce over your favorite dish.
You can add parsley or basil as a garnish. Enjoy!
Pesto sauce
Preparing pesto sauce is a simple and quick process that requires a few ingredients. To make it, you will need:
Fresh basil leaves,
Garlic,
Parmesan cheese,
Pine nuts,
Olive oil
Salt.
To start, you need to take the basil leaves and garlic and put them into a blender.
Once they are blended together, add the Parmesan cheese and pine nuts. Blend the mixture until it is creamy.
Finally, add the olive oil and salt to taste and blend everything together until the desired consistency is reached.
Once you have finished blending, the pesto sauce is ready to be served. You can serve it over pasta, use it as a dip, or even spread it on toast. No matter how you choose to serve it, the pesto sauce will be a delicious addition to your dish.
Napoli sauce
This is a delicious world-famous Italian sauce that can be used to top any type of pasta, including gnocchi, indeed.
Tomato sauce.
Onion.
Garlic.
Olive oil.
Fresh basil.
Salt.
Here’s how to make it:
Chop the onion and garlic and sauté them in a pan with the olive oil for about 5 minutes.
Add the tomato sauce and bring the mixture to a simmer.
Let the sauce simmer for about 10 minutes, stirring occasionally.
Just before serving, add the fresh basil and salt to taste.
To serve, spoon the sauce over pasta, gnocchi, or your favorite dish. Enjoy!
